Chhibi Amor (Présentation PFE)

3,138 views
2,918 views

Published on

Présentation de la stage de fin des études
présenter par CHHIBI Amor le 25 Juin 2012

Published in: Internet
0 Comments
2 Likes
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total views
3,138
On SlideShare
0
From Embeds
0
Number of Embeds
18
Actions
Shares
0
Downloads
0
Comments
0
Likes
2
Embeds 0
No embeds

No notes for slide
  • La prestation d’ingénierie de conception et de développement, d’administration et d’exploitation des systèmes. Ces prestations sont basées sur les principales technologies du marché à savoir java et la Plateforme J2EE.
  • La bourse est un domaine fortement sensible au terme du temps c’est pour cela que les banques et les intermédiaires en bourse souhaitent mettre en place un service en ligne pour la passation des ordres d’achats et des ventes et de mettre à la disposition du client des informations nécessaires pour la gestion des évènements boursiers.
    --------------------------------------------------------------------------------------------------------------------------
    pour la passation des ordres d’achats et des ventes et de mettre à la disposition du client des informations nécessaires pour la gestion des évènements boursiers.
  • Chhibi Amor (Présentation PFE)

    1. 1. Soutenance de Mémoire de Fin d’Études Présenté en vue de l’obtention du titre d’ingénieur en informatique Université de la Manouba Ecole Nationale des Sciences de l’Informatique Réaliser par : CHHIBI Amor Organisme : BNS ENGINEERING Encadré par : Mr. ELKAMEL Jameleddine Supervisé par : Mme . Ben SLIMENE Amel Année universitaire : 2011-2012
    2. 2. Environnement du stagePrésentation de la bourse de Tunis (BVMT) Problématique Objectif du projetSpécification des besoinsConceptionRéalisationConclusion & Perspectives Plan de la présentation
    3. 3. 3 : Business Numeric Systems ENGINEERING BNS ENGINEERING est une Société SARL. Elle a pour mission : La prestation des conseil d’ingénierie de conception et de développement, d’administration et d’exploitation des systèmes. Domaines d’activités :  Finance  Administration  Commerce et distribution BNS adopte des démarches et des méthodologies agiles.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Présentation de l’organisme d’accueil
    4. 4. 4 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Présentation de l’organisme d’accueil  Se focaliser de façon itérative sur un ensemble de fonctionnalités à réaliser, dans des itérations de durée fixe. Méthodologie de conduite du projet
    5. 5. 5  La Bourse de Tunis, appelée officiellement Bourse des Valeurs Mobilières de Tunis (BVMT) depuis le 15 novembre 1995.  Ses actionnaires sont les sociétés d’intermédiation en bourse.  Elle a pour mission la gestion de la sécurité et de la promotion du marché Tunisien.  Le marché financier Tunisien est accessibles de 9 h à 14 h 10 mn.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Présentation de la bourse de Tunis
    6. 6. 6  La bourse est un domaine fortement sensible au terme du temps.  Les banques et les intermédiaires en bourse souhaitent mettre en place un service en ligne.  Les sites web des intermédiaires en bourse ne fournissent pas des interfaces interactives et paramétrables.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Problématique
    7. 7. 7  Résoudre le problème du temps réel.  Interface paramétrable selon le choix de l’utilisateur.  Données plus lisibles.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Objectif du projet
    8. 8. 8  Besoins fonctionnels 1. Accès aux services par authentification 2. Consultation du marché en temps réel 3. Consultation de news et des actualités 4. Consultation des Palmarès 5. Consultation des indices sectoriels 6. Gestion de carnet d’ordres 7. Consultation du portefeuille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Spécification des besoins
    9. 9. Suivre le flux du marché Consulter les actualités Consulter les palmarès Consulter les indices sectoriels Consulter ses portefeuilles Gérer son carnet d’ordres Consulter le carnet d’ordre de valeur Consulter les transactions Consulter les détails de valeurs Générer un PDF Générer un PDF Filtrer les palmarès par type Générer un PDF Consulter détails indices Consulter son portefeuille relatif à un compte Consulter son portefeuille générale Annuler un ordre En attente Modifier un ordre en attente Passer un ordre <<extends>> <<extends>> S’authentifier <<include>> <<include>> Client 9 Environneme nt du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Spécification des besoins
    10. 10. 10  Besoins non fonctionnels Spécification des besoins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ective WebTrader Rapidité Précision Fiabilité Sécurité
    11. 11. Architecture générale Conception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ective 11
    12. 12. 12 Diagramme de classes 12 Conception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ective
    13. 13. 1313 Conception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Passation d’ordre d’achat
    14. 14. 14 Environnement de développement  IDE: Eclipse 3.7  Serveur d’application: Glassfish 3.1 Réalisation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ective
    15. 15. Les Choix technique 15 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Réalisation Flux du marché Présentation ServicesMétier Persistance SGBD : Oracle 10g MySQL 5.1 Gestion des ordres
    16. 16. 16 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Réalisation Présentation ServicesMétier Persistance JPA 2.0 with EclipseLink Flux du marché Gestion des ordres Les Choix technique
    17. 17. 17 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Réalisation Présentation ServicesMétier Persistance EJB 3.0 Flux du marché Gestion des ordres Les Choix technique
    18. 18. 18 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Réalisation Présentation ServicesMétier Persistance  JSF et la Bibliothèque des composants Primefaces  AmCharts pour la taçage des courbes Flux du marché Gestion des ordres Les Choix technique
    19. 19. 19 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Réalisation Interface d’authentification
    20. 20. Réalisation 20
    21. 21. 21 Réalisation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Détails Valeurs 5 meilleures offres d’Achat5 meilleures offres de vente Transactions au cours de la séance du jour
    22. 22.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Réalisation 22 22
    23. 23. 23 Réalisation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Modifier/annulerordre Filtrage par compte Filtrage par sens Filtrage par état d’exécutionCarnet d’ordres
    24. 24. 24 Réalisation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Portefeuille
    25. 25. 25 Réalisation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Les Indices sectoriels
    26. 26. 26 Réalisation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ective Les palmarès
    27. 27. 27 Apports : Conclusion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ective  Savoir gérer un projet complet  Apprendre le travail collaboratif  Enrichir les connaissances dans le domaine financier  Nous avons appris que l’informaticien, ingénieur ou autre, doit interagir dans des domaines qui ne touchent pas forcément à sa spécialité.
    28. 28. 28  Ajouter des courbes et des analyses d’historique.  Cryptage des données transmises Perspectives Environnement du stage Présentation de la Bourse Problématique Objectif du projet Spécification Conception Réalisation Conclusion & Perspective
    29. 29. 29

    ×